IN LOVING MEMORY OF
Velma
Newman
March 13, 1912 – July 29, 2017
Velma Lawyer Newman was born March 13, 1912, the 10th of 11 children of Harry and Carrie (Hall) Lawyer, outside Liberty Center, IA into a very musical family. They spent many happy hours singing. Velma attended Liberty Center school and played piano for the Liberty Center Methodist Church from the age of 14 yrs until she met a Raleigh salesman (Jess Newman) at 16 yrs and married him at 19 yrs. They lived in Chariton where Rosemary and Sandra were born and Jess operated two gas stations.
Velma and Jess had several businesses that they operated, a Gamble Store in Rockwell City, and the Hotel Warren in Indianola. They joined the Indianola Presbyterian Church in 1945. In 1954, Jess and Velma built a Dairy Queen in Chillicothe, MO, three years later they sold the Dairy Queen and moved back to Indianola where she and Jess built a beautiful mobile home park. After many years, they sold the mobile home park and bought a couple of duplex's then, Velma retired to crocheting, which she learned at the age of 8 yrs old. She crocheted hundreds of afghans, hats, scarves, baby clothes and lap robes for nursing home patients and even little squares for the shelter kitties cages. She also made oil paintings, she painted a beautiful china set, and was a beautiful seamstress.
Velma and her sister Helen Lawyer Amsberry, Velma Snider and Maude Lester accompanied by Margaret Metcalf, sang as "The Harmonettes" all over for special occasions.
Velma was a kind and caring person to all and will be greatly missed by her family and friends.
Velma is survived by her daughters, Rosemary Hennessy and Sandra (Ken) Newell; grandchildren, Sue (Harold) Lande, Kathy (Denny) Jerome, Cindy (Allen) Henry, Traci VanderLinden, Todd (Ute) Newell, Eric Newell, and Laura (Tim) Davison;16 great-grandchildren and 27 great-great grandchildren. She was preceded in death by her husband, Jesse; parents, Harry and Carrie; 7 siblings; and granddaughter, Carole Hennessy Anderson.
